Sir Christopher Lee Dead At 93

Sir Christopher Lee has died at the age of 93 after suffering from respiratory distress and heart failure.

News of the legendary actor's passing was confirmed by a Royal Borough of Kensington and Chelsea council spokesman.

The rep said in their statement, "We can confirm that the Register Office issued a death certificate for Mr Christopher Lee on Monday 8 June, Mr Lee died on Sunday 7 June."

Lee starred in many of the film industry's most successful franchises most recently including the "Lord of the Rings" series.

His co-star in that series Dominic Monaghan was one of the first to tribute the icon, tweeting, "So, so sorry to hear that Christopher Lee has passed away. He was a fascinating person."

The British Film Institute also shared their condolences, tweeting, "We are deeply saddened to hear that Sir Christopher Lee has passed away."
